What to Focus on as a Beginner

When you're just starting out, ignore your WPM score. Seriously. Speed will come naturally once you build proper habits. Instead, focus on these fundamentals:

  • Keep your eyes on the screen, not the keyboard
  • Use the correct finger for each key (even if it feels slow)
  • Return your fingers to the home row (ASDF JKL;) after each keystroke
  • Type at a comfortable pace—rushing leads to mistakes
  • Aim for 90%+ accuracy before trying to type faster

Most beginners see noticeable improvement within a week of daily 10-minute practice sessions. Don't get discouraged if you're typing 20-25 WPM at first—that's completely normal.

What is a good typing speed?

For beginners, 20-30 WPM with good accuracy is a great starting point. With consistent practice, you'll reach 40+ WPM within a few weeks.

How is typing speed calculated?

WPM (Words Per Minute) is calculated by dividing the number of correctly typed characters by 5, then dividing by time in minutes. Don't worry too much about the math—just focus on typing accurately.

How can I improve my typing speed?

Practice 10-15 minutes every day, use proper touch typing technique from the start, prioritize accuracy over speed, and be patient—improvement comes faster than you think.
